Eligibility to Hold Public Office Act

Disqualifies a sitting member of the Legislative Assembly from also holding a local elected office.

Sponsor
Darlene RotchfordPrivate member's bill
Subject
Local government
Elections and the Legislature
Became law
May 29, 2025
